    With the rise in number of crime against women, of late, actor Isha Kopikkar feels being prepared for the unpleasant is the best thing to do. The Kya Kool Hai Hum actor suggests that girls should learn self-defence, as no one can protect them better than they, themselves. And she got this idea while training in a combat sport for her upcoming film. "Given girls are generally tagged as the 'weaker' sex, and are targeted by anti-social elements, it will do us ladies good to learn some self-defence techniques," says Isha.

    Personally, Koppikar likes a Korean form of martial arts called Hapiko, she reveals. "Hapiko is a very efficient form of combat that requires minimum strength and yet, is very effective in defending against any sort of attack," she explains, adding, "An ideal world would be where girls are safe and respected like human beings, and not subjected to violence but till that happens, it is best to prepare for the worst.
